Man (20) arrested for allegedly raping girl (13) two days in a row

The Ikageng police have arrested a 20-year-old man for allegedly raping a 13-year-old girl from Ikageng, two days in a row.

The rapes happened on 5 and 6 November respectively.

The girl has since come forward to report the incident. According to Sgt Kelebogile Trom, the police spokesperson, the girl was washing the dishes at home at about 07:00 on 5 November, while her uncle and aunt were at work. ‘The suspect, who is known to the girl, came in and asked her to go with him to buy a cool drink. She agreed and after he had bought the drink, he suggested that they should go to his place. When they got there, he locked the door and took her to the bed. He stripped her, fondled her and proceeded to rape her repeatedly. After that, he chased her away and told her not to tell anyone.’

Trom says the suspect went back to the girl the following afternoon and demanded that she go with him. ‘When she refused, he picked her up and carried her to his place, where he allegedly raped her again,’ reported Trom.
